Discovering the Brigham City Utah Temple

Located at 250 S Main St, Brigham City, Utah, the Brigham City Utah Temple stands as the 139th dedicated Temple in operation within the global network of Latter-day Saint Temples. This remarkable addition to the spiritual landscape of Utah is noteworthy not only for its beauty but also for its profound significance to the area.

A Journey Through Time

The path to the Brigham City Utah Temple began on October 3, 2009, when Prophet Thomas S. Monson announced its construction during the 179th Semiannual General Conference. Just under a year later, on July 31, 2010, the ground was broken, with the site dedication led by Apostle Boyd K. Packer. The anticipation around this sacred place culminated with a public open house that ran from August 15 to September 15 in 2012, allowing the community to explore its elegant interiors before the official dedication.

On September 23, 2012, Boyd K. Packer dedicated the Temple, marking this occasion as an important milestone for both the local congregation and the broader faith community.

Architectural Highlights

Covering 36,000 square feet and built on a 3.14-acre site, the Temple features a striking exterior finish of precast concrete limestone. Its height reaches 165 feet, showcasing a grandeur that dominates the skyline in the area, especially when viewed from the nearby Box Elder Tabernacle.

Visually stunning, the Temple features two attached end spires crowned by a gold-leafed Angel Moroni statue. The installation of this iconic piece was a noteworthy event, completed in just 50 minutes with around 5,000 witnesses present.

Inside, the Brigham City Utah Temple offers a beautifully designed layout with two instruction rooms, three sealing rooms, and one baptistry, providing a calm and serene environment for important religious milestones.

Accessibility and Amenities

Convenience is a crucial aspect of this location, with ample parking available. The Temple boasts 123 surface stalls, 29 street stalls, and an underground garage with 130 stalls accessible from the west side of the building. Notably, there is no meetinghouse in the same parking lot, ensuring a dedicated space for all Temple-related activities.

A Connection to History

Interestingly, the Brigham City Utah Temple is situated on the grounds of what was once an old school, demolished in the years past. This rich history adds depth to the Temple’s significance as a place of spiritual growth and connection for all who engage with it.

As the fourteenth Temple built in Utah and the first in Box Elder County, the Brigham City Utah Temple stands as a remarkable testament to the faith and dedication of its builders and the people it serves.
